specific Embodiment approach 2

[0013] Embodiment 2: This embodiment differs from Embodiment 1 in that the left and right frames of the inner window frame 1 and the outer window frame 2 are respectively provided with a plurality of bolt holes 4 .

specific Embodiment approach 3

[0014] Embodiment 3: The difference between this embodiment and Embodiment 1 or 2 is that a waterproof baffle 7 is provided on the upper surface of the upper frame of the outer window frame 2 .

[0015] The structural diagram of the waterproof baffle described in this embodiment is as follows: figure 2 As shown, the waterproof baffle has an inclined surface, so that rainwater flows down along the inclined surface. Through the setting of the waterproof baffle, the anti-seepage performance of the window connector is strengthened, and the durability is improved.

Abstract

The invention relates to a connection device and an installation device of architecture container window. The invention is aim at solving the problem of the hard-disassemble and large installation construction quantity of container architecture window. The connection device applying for the installation of container architecture window comprises an inner window frame, an outer window frame and a plurality of bolts. A plurality of bolt holes are opened on the frame of the inner and the outer window frame. Dovetail slots attached to the inner wall of a corrugated plate of container are respectively arranged on the top and down frame of inner window frame. The same, dovetail slots attached to the outer wall of corrugated plate of container are respectively arranged on the top and down frame of outer window frame. A plurality of bolts is inserted into the bolt holes of inner and outer window to keep the inner and outer window clamp fixedly at the empty window portion. In addition, this connection device further comprises an insulating layer between dovetail slot and corrugated plate of inner and outer window frame of container. And container window will be inserted into the assistant frame slot of outer window frame. As a whole, this connection device has the advantages of being easily disassembled of inner and outer window frame, simply in construction and less in present construction capacity.

Description

technical field [0001] The invention relates to a window installation device for a container building. Background technique [0002] Container buildings have the advantages of flexibility and quick production and assembly, and their application prospects in cold and severe regions have been widely concerned. However, the window installation method of the existing container building is generally formed by welding and pressing C-shaped steel plates. This connection device has the disadvantages of large amount of on-site construction, cumbersome procedures, poor thermal insulation and waterproof performance, and cannot be disassembled for recycling. The durability, thermal insulation and environmental protection performance of container building windows are urgently needed to be replaced by connection products of new container building windows.
